Product Description

Drink it now or cellar for up to 8 years. No need to decant. Located in Ambonnay, a Grand Cru village in the Champagne wine region, Maison Soutiran is a family-run business, now managed by Valérie, the third generation of the family, along with her husband, Patrick Renaux. The estate extends across approximately 10 hectares of vineyards, where Pinot Noir is the dominant grape. Thanks to the family tradition and maintaining a limited production, the company focuses on enhancing the terroir, producing a range of wines of great character and expressiveness. Rose de Saignee Brut Grand Cru is made with Pinot Noir grapes sourced from old Grand Cru vineyards. After harvesting, the grapes are left to macerate for three days, a step that guarantees a brilliant, deep pink color. The finished wine then rests on the lees for 12 years before being released for sale. In the glass, the wine reveals an elegant and bold character and a fresh and fragrant aromatic profile with notes of rose, strawberry, rhubarb, and cherry. On the palate, it is rich, fruity, and well-structured. It has a lively character and a pleasant minerality. It is a slightly atypical rosé Champagne, intense and generous with a vaguely bitter and chalky finish. Try it with stuffed guinea fowl, quail, or roasted partridge.
